CHICAGO (thefutoncritic.com) -- ABC has made several last minute changes to its May sweeps schedule as the Alphabet network has pulled "Whose Line Is It Anyway?" in favor of special editions of "Primetime Thursday."
Beginning tomorrow night "All American Girl" will shift to 8:00/7:00c and be followed by "A Special Edition of Primetime: Scott Peterson" at 9:00/8:00c. The regular edition of "Primetime Thursday," featuring Diane Saywer's interview with the Dixie Chicks, will air as usual at 10:00/9:00c. ABC had originally planned to air the interview on Friday, April 25 at 9:00/8:00c. A repeat of "America's Funniest Home Videos" will fill the vacant hour instead on Friday.
"Girl" will then remain at 8:00/7:00c on Thursdays for the remainder of sweeps. Another special edition of "Primetime," entitled "How to Steal a Million," is set to fill the 9:00/8:00c hour on May 8. Specifics what will air in the 9:00/8:00c slot for the other two Thursdays in sweeps (May 1 and May 15) remain undetermined.
